Default what yall shoting

Ruger M77 in 25-06 Doesn't mess up much meat but is drop dead accurate up to 300 plus yards. Also Horton supermax hunter for bow season. For ducks Browning BPS. I also have a Remington 7400 270 that I use when dog season is open. I can't wait to hear a good race.

Default what i shoot

Don't duck hunt and getting back into deer hunting this year after a years long absence. got\ the same tree rat gun that fool has but have a 3x9 redfield on top . limits come easy out my back yard.
Piece of property that i got permission to deer hunt this year is scatter guns or bows only. no rifles. owner told me i could hunt w/ my 357 as he is a pistol nut.
property hasn't been hunted in 8/10 years and they see deer every evening around the place. they gave me the go to hunt . All they asked is to give them a lil meat to eat. hell i'll give em all they want to hunt this place. only 20 min outside B.R.
Looked at the property on google and don't think i'll really have to do much scouting. got nice thick patch's of woods w/ very nice 40 yd wide strips of woods connecting the patches. just going to set stands for the winds in all the connecting strips. and 2 on some approches to 2 bedding areas i found.
